2016 ARHA Rural Health Conference registration now open

Registration for the 2016 Alabama Rural Health Conference  is now open.

The conference, sponsored by the Alabama Rural Health Association and the Alabama Department of Public Health’s Office of Primary Care and Rural Health, is designed for rural health care providers and will cover topics relevant to the practice of rural health in Alabama such as Alabama Medicaid Reform, managing higher risk populations, updates on tele-medicine in Alabama, and hospital and safety net diversification.

Alan Morgan, Executive Director of the National Rural Health Association, will provide an update from Washington, D.C.

The conference will be held at the Montgomery Marriott Prattville Hotel & Conference Center at Capitol Hill, located at 2500 Legends Circle, Prattville, Ala., 36066.
